This summary report overviews a State of Arizona and U. S. Department of Energy funded drilling project to determine if near-term hot dry rock (HDR) geothermal potential exists in the eastern portion of the White Mountains region of Arizona. A 4,505 feet deep slim-hole exploratory well, Alpine1/Federal, was drilled within the Apache-Sitgreaves National Forest at Alpine Divide near the Alpine Divide camp ground about 5 miles north of Alpine, Arizona in Apache County (Figure 1). A comprehensive technical report, in two parts, details the results of the project. Part 1, Alpine1/Federal, Drilling Report, discusses the drilling operations,
logging program, permitting and site selection for the hole. Part 2, Temperature Gradients, Geothermal Potential, and Geology, summarizes the temperature gradients, heat flow, geothermal potential, and subsurface geology.
The purpose of this research project is to determine the origin of the materials used to construct the Black Hills Dam in order to restore the landscape to pre-dam conditions. The Black Hills Dam site is located in northern Scottsdale, Maricopa County, at 33.75° North, 111.80° West. The goals of this project are to characterize the surficial deposits and local geology of the dam site. This report presents our findings, interpretations and conclusions based on background research, a site visit to the dam site, and technical discussions with the City of Scottsdale engineer and planners.
This open-file report describes the carbon-sequestration potential at the site of the 1 Alpine-Federal geothermal test drill hole, which is located south of Springerville in central eastern Arizona near the New Mexico border. A previous report, Arizona Geological Survey (AZGS) Open-File Report OFR 94-1, version 2.0, describes the subsurface geology encountered in the 1 Alpine-Federal well in much more detail than this new report.

As a major component of the Climate Assessment Project for the Southwest, this study is part of a larger effort to assess the vulnerability of natural and human systems to climate variability and change in the southwestern U.S. As importantly, this assessment seeks to fulfill the project’s larger mission of working directly with communities to improve their ability to respond adequately and appropriately to climatic events and climate change. The goal of this study is to demonstrate the utility of a rapid ethnographic approach for (1) conducting a community-level assessment of climate related vulnerability and (2) extending the findings to other assessments.

This report provides an introduction to a method used by anthropologist and archaeologists called the "cultural landscape approach." It reviews the cultural landscapes of the historic and prehistoric periods of southern Arizona and explains the theory of this approach.
This report describes the different, and sometimes conflicting, conceptions of land use that have been held by residents of southern Arizona during the past 500 years. Briefly outlining major events in the Native American, Hispanic, and Anglo experience, the report provides a chronology of events.

Saguaro National Park encompasses two geographically distinct areas: Rincon Mountain District and Tucson Mountain District. Of the two, only Rincon Park has significant riparian habitat due to Tanque Verde Ridge. The scope of this study includes Rincon Creek, its tributary riparian areas and Tanque Verde Creek riparian tributary areas within or immediately adjacent to the Park. Both of these creeks have riparian resources that will likely be impacted by proposed development adjacent to the Park boundaries.
